A handpicked selection of The Dude's best desert plants for uromastyx. These desert dwelling lizards live in some of the hottest parts of the planet. The plants included in this kit can not only handle the arid, hot temperatures their husbandry requires, but also their weight and foraging habits. Being herbivores (having a diet of plants), Uromastyx are foraging constantly in the wild, taking in water and nutrients when they can. Offering them the ability to rip at a cactus, climb a small edible tree, or snack on an arid plant, not only gives them options to forage, but also allows them to follow their natural instincts. 

Note: These are larger plants that require a deep layer of Terra Sahara and can reach a moderate height (at least 14"). 

All plants are grown 100% organically with no pesticides or herbicides.

Opunita cactus- Hands down one of the best desert plants to use. These tough, spineless cacti are not only naturally high in calcium, but take work to eat. Your lizard will work, scratch, and gnaw until they can get that fresh piece off. Easy to grow and maintain and will benefit your lizard if ingested.

Elephant feed - These small shrub-like trees are a great option to give your lizard a taste of something a little different. High in moisture, these succulents are very strong, and can handle the weight of your lizard climbing, perching, basking, and doing what they love to do. Some lizards may even darken their skin to help blend in with this tree at night time. Having the ability to climb high when the sun goes down helps them feel more comfortable. 

Aloe plants - A great addition to your vivarium, as they are very easy to grow, can handle a beating, and can handle being uprooted. They are also very high in moisture, so if ingested can have a rehydration benefit (however, if eaten in excess, they can cause looser/wetter stools due to the higher moisture content).

It is also recommended to plant more healthy edibles in with your Uro's. Mint, basil, oregano, rosemary, hibiscus, kale, and lettuce are all examples of plants you can establish in your vivarium to give your terrarium a nice clean smell while providing natural food and enrichment for your lizard (additional plants may have different watering/moisture requirements than the plants included in this kit).
